Transaction e6434ffb24ef38a63beb9d9891ec11060e93347e081350e34b954286e8a815ab
1 Input
1 Output
-
e6434ffb24ef38a63beb9d9891ec11060e93347e081350e34b954286e8a815ab:0
- value
- 323064
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f31f1c35fce2a72ea941511bd15cb7ace6532468 OP_EQUAL
- address
- 3PrXPjUF1jdT1sceGMNRVwvdV4PidY9ebE